TLN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

293 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Talen Energy Corporation (TLN)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$890M — down 32% from $1.32B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 60 funds closed out of TLN and 56 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 95 trimmed existing stakes and 71 added.

The largest buyer was Thompson Siegel & Walmsley, adding an estimated $59.8M. The largest seller was Acadian Asset Management, cutting an estimated $27.3M.
